Transaction 9007c9075e714295a38e969f66b0b9c3312851c5411d430c848668a570a1ba8b
1 Input
1 Output
-
9007c9075e714295a38e969f66b0b9c3312851c5411d430c848668a570a1ba8b:0
- value
- 26023039
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5c8b6b2bfeefa03cdfd5e9596ae37192d086ee4
- address
- bc1q6hytdv4lamaq8n0at62edt3hrykssmhyd446gd